@overanalyst27 подп.
125просмотров
21 сентября 2025 г.
Score: 138
📗 User Stories / Use Cases 🟢 User Story — короткое описание потребности пользователя, оформленное в простом шаблоне: РОЛЬ > ЦЕЛЬ > ЦЕННОСТЬ Например (приложение для заказа еды): "Как пользователь, я хочу заказать еду в приложении, чтобы не тратить время на поход в магазин" User Stories применяются: — В процессе сбора требований для нового продукта/проекта: помогает формализовать идеи клиента — В процессе анализа уже существующего продукта: помогает фиксировать обратную связь пользователей — При оптимизации процессов внутри команды: помогает выявить узкие места в процессах и провести улучшения 🟢 Use Case — сценарий взаимодействия акторами и системой, часто формируемый из User Stories. Возьмём User Story из примера выше и напишем простой Use Case: Заказ еды — Акторы: пользователь, курьер, система — Цель: пользователь хочет заказать еду Сценарий: 1. Пользователь открывает приложение 2. Указывает адрес доставки 3. Делает заказ 4. Система проверяет наличие продуктов 5. Система ищет курьера 6. Система уведомляет пользователя о времени доставки 7. Курьер забирает заказ 8. Пользователь принимает заказ Альтернативные сценарии: 1. Оплата не прошла 2. Система не нашла курьера 3. Курьер не смог дозвониться до пользователя Первично Use Cases оформляются в текстовом виде, но также их можно визуализировать в UML нотации (UML Use Case Diagram) и применяются: — Для проектирования системы — В разработке и тестировании — При интеграции с другими системами Резюмируя: User Story — описание потребности (на уровне бизнеса/пользователя). Use Case — сценарий реализации потребности (на уровне системы). #Справочник
125
просмотров
1637
символов
Да
эмодзи
Нет
медиа

Другие посты @overanalyst

Все посты канала →